Versuni opens factory at Ahmedabad; set to create over 1000 new jobs

Ahmedabad: Versuni India inaugurates a cutting-edge factory in Ahmedabad, signaling a commitment to growth and innovation. The event, attended by Global CEO Henk S. de Jong and India CEO Gulbahar Taurani, emphasizes Versuni's dedication to India as a high-growth market. The facility aims to create over 1,000 jobs in engineering, manufacturing, logistics, quality control, and administration over the next three years, contributing to local economic prosperity.The factory will focus on manufacturing flagship products like Philips Airfryers and Garment Steamers, adapting to changing Indian consumer preferences. With an initial annual capacity of 500,000 AirFryers and 200,000 Garment Steamers, the facility can scale up to one million pieces annually. The manufacturing adheres to global standards, including CE certification.Henk de Jong, CEO of Versuni, expresses the company's dedication to India's strategic growth market and aims to increase local production from 70% to 90% in the coming years. This move follows Versuni's recent entry into India's home security devices segment in 2023, aligning with its commitment to diversify product offerings based on market needs.Versuni, formerly known as Philips Domestic Appliances, operates globally with a portfolio covering various categories. The company, headquartered in Amsterdam, focuses on sustainability and innovation, holding over 900 patents.
